Rule age 10 with the earth-shattering secrets and must-know tips they won’t teach you in school

What’s the best gift for a kid who’s turned 10? Everything they need to know! Ten is a major year in every kid’s life. It’s when they finally reach double digits-and that means more freedom and responsibility. It also means there’s a ton of stuff to learn, and some of it’s pretty important. Inside this hilarious handbook is the information kids need to make 10 one of the best years of their lives-from the fun to the serious to the downright disgusting.
